‘Mom’ is one of those intriguing little gems that thrives on tension and ambiguity. Clocking in at just a short runtime, it uses that time to build an atmosphere thick with unease, thanks to its tight pacing and sharply drawn characters. The relationship between Alex and her older host spirals into this psychological maze, playing with themes of desperation and ulterior motives. It's got this almost claustrophobic feel, as the house itself becomes a character in its own right. Performances are gritty and raw, especially from the lead, who really captures that sense of panic and vulnerability. It’s not about flashy effects but rather the psychological unraveling that sticks with you.
